Longwood YMCA

Longwood YMCA

Location

8761 Shepard Rd, Macedonia, OH 44056

Contact Information

About Longwood YMCA

Indoor Courts

3

Surface

Hard

Court Details

Court Lines

Permanent Lines

Net Setup

Portable Nets

Amenities

Restrooms
Loading map...